Why choose a biodegradable cat litter?

Though regular cat litters are efficient, most of the time they pose a real danger for the environment. With almost 100 million cats owned in the US alone, you can easily imagine the amount of waste cat litter is creating.

Why is regular cat litter so bad?

For your cat: Depending on the composition of the litter, it could affect your cat’s health. Some litters are made of harsh chemicals and it’s easy to understand why you do not want that on your feline’s paws (which after self-bathing get’s ingested).

For you: The production and handling of litter creates dangerous airborne particles that are harmful for the environment and human health (PM10 – particles that aggravate the lungs).

For the environment: Clay (one of the main components of most classic litters) is a non renewable resource extracted from earth in exponential quantities. Let’s not forget the main problem concerning cat litter: how do you dispose of the dirty litter? Whether you throw your cat litter in the trash or flush it in the toilet, this might not be the best way to protect the environment. Cat litter is a real threat to landfills, septic tanks, and ecosystems.

One very important thing to keep in mind: cats are creatures of habits, which means that it might be difficult for them to transition to one type of litter to another one. After all, your cat will be the one who decides whether or not they’re going to use the new litter. Our advice is to take it step by step, same as if you were changing his food: slowly replace the new litter with the old one by incorporating every day a higher percentage of the new litter.

As I like to say (French expression): little by little the bird makes his nest (petit à petit l’oiseau fait son nid) which means that patience is always key with our beasts. The “one step at a time” rule is very true with them as they do not like too much change happening at once.
